HarmonyOS 鸿蒙Next Stepper组件在ArkUI中如何实现自定义步数显示与步进逻辑?

HarmonyOS 鸿蒙Next Stepper组件在ArkUI中如何实现自定义步数显示与步进逻辑?

Stepper组件用于实现数值的步进输入,如何自定义步数的显示样式和步进逻辑(如每次增加/减少的数值)?

2 回复
Stepper組件是步骤导航器组件,用于向新用户展示操作指引吧。没理解自定义步数和步进逻辑

更多关于HarmonyOS 鸿蒙Next Stepper组件在ArkUI中如何实现自定义步数显示与步进逻辑?的实战系列教程也可以访问 https://www.itying.com/category-93-b0.html


在HarmonyOS的ArkUI中,Stepper组件用于实现数值的步进输入。要实现自定义步数显示与步进逻辑,你需要进行以下操作:

  1. 自定义步数显示

    • 通过自定义组件或修改现有Stepper组件的显示部分,可以调整步数的显示样式。
    • 使用ArkUI提供的布局和样式属性,如Text组件的fontSizefontColor等,来自定义步数的外观。
  2. 自定义步进逻辑

    • 在Stepper组件的addHandleminusHandle函数中,修改步进的数值变化逻辑。
    • 例如,你可以设置每次点击增加或减少的固定步长,或者根据某些条件动态调整步长。
  3. 实现代码

    • 编写HML、JS和CSS文件,分别定义Stepper组件的结构、逻辑和样式。
    • 在JS文件中,通过监听change事件,并在事件处理函数中实现自定义的步进逻辑。
  4. 测试与调试

    • 在DevEco Studio中运行你的应用,并测试Stepper组件的自定义步数显示与步进逻辑。
    • 根据测试结果进行调整和优化。

如果问题依旧没法解决请联系官网客服,官网地址是:https://www.itying.com/category-93-b0.html

回到顶部
AI 助手
你好,我是IT营的 AI 助手
您可以尝试点击下方的快捷入口开启体验!